Matthew 21:15

Translation Comparison (18 available)

Original Language Text
greek
ἰδόντες δὲ οἱ ἀρχιερεῖς καὶ οἱ γραμματεῖς τὰ θαυμάσια ἃ ἐποίησεν καὶ τοὺς παῖδας ⸀τοὺς κράζοντας ἐν τῷ ἱερῷ καὶ λέγοντας· Ὡσαννὰ τῷ υἱῷ Δαυίδ ἠγανάκτησαν
English Translation
But when the chief priests and the scribes saw the wonderful things that he did and the children crying out in the temple and saying, "Hosanna to the Son of David," they were indignant.
